Abstract Background Between January 2015 and July 2017, we investigated the frequency of carbapenem resistant Acinetobacter baumannii (CRAB) and carbapenem resistant Pseudomonas aeruginosa (CRPA) at the Mulago Hospital intensive care unit (ICU) in Kampala, Uganda. Carbapenemase production and carbapenemase gene carriage among CRAB and CRPA were determined; mobility potential of carbapenemase genes via horizontal gene transfer processes was also studied. Methods Clinical specimens from 9269 patients were processed for isolation of CRAB and CRPA. Drug susceptibility testing was performed with the disk diffusion method. Carriage of carbapenemase genes and class 1 integrons was determined by PCR. Conjugation experiments that involved blaVIM positive CRAB/CRPA (donors) and sodium azide resistant Escherichia coli J53 (recipient) were performed. Results The 9269 specimens processed yielded 1077 and 488 isolates of Acinetobacter baumannii and Pseudomonas aeruginosa, respectively. Of these, 2.7% (29/1077) and 7.4% (36/488) were confirmed to be CRAB and CRPA respectively, but 46 were available for analysis (21 CRAB and 25 CRPA). Majority of specimens yielding CRAB and CRPA were from the ICU (78%) while 20 and 2% were from the ENT (Ear Nose & Throat) Department and the Burns Unit, respectively. Carbapenemase assays performed with the MHT assay showed that 40 and 33% of CRPA and CRAB isolates respectively, were carbapenemase producers. Also, 72 and 48% of CRPA and CRAB isolates respectively, were metallo-beta-lactamase producers. All the carbapenemase producing isolates were multidrug resistant but susceptible to colistin. blaVIM was the most prevalent carbapenemase gene, and it was detected in all CRAB and CRPA isolates while blaOXA-23 and blaOXA-24 were detected in 29 and 24% of CRAB isolates, respectively. Co-carriage of blaOXA-23 and blaOXA-24 occurred in 14% of CRAB isolates. Moreover, 63% of the study isolates carried class 1 integrons; of these 31% successfully transferred blaVIM to E. coli J53. Conclusions CRAB and CRPA prevalence at the Mulago Hospital ICU is relatively low but carbapenemase genes especially blaVIM and blaOXA-23 are prevalent among them. This requires strengthening of infection control practices to curb selection and transmission of these strains in the hospital.

ABSTRACTMost surveys for class 1 integrons are at least partly predicated on PCR screening that targets integron conserved regions. However, class 1 integrons are structurally diverse, so dependence on conserved regions may lead to missing clinically relevant examples of class 1 integrons. Here, we surveyed a commensal population of bacteria from patients in an intensive care unit to identify class 1 integrons irrespective of their structure or genetic context. We identified several examples of class 1 integrons linked to complete Tn402-like or Tn402hybrid transposition modules and diverse insertion points with respect to the inverted repeat IRi boundary. The diversity and abundance of class 1 integrons identified are such that many novel elements seen here would not have been identified by commonly used methods, and they revealed an additional level of complexity.

Background: Recently it has been apprehended that sildenafil, a drug which has been successfully using in the treatment of PPHN and erectile dysfunction in adult, is going to be withdrawn from the market of Bangladesh due to threat of its misuses. Objective: The aim of this study was to see the extent of uses of sildenafil in the treatment of PPHN and importance of availability of this drugs in the market inspite of its probable misuses. Methods: This cross sectional study was conducted in neonatal intensive care unit (NICU), special baby care unit (SCABU) and cardiac intensive care unit (CICU) of Dhaka Shishu (Children) Hospital from June, 2017 to May 2018. Neonates with PPHN were enrolled in the study. All cases were treated with oral sildenefil for PPHN along with others management according to hospital protocol. Data along with other parameters were collected and analyzed. Results: Total 320 patients with suspected PPHN were admitted during the study period. Among them 92 (29%) cases had PPHN. Male were 49(53 %) cases and female were 43(47%) cases. Mean age at hospital admission was 29.7±13.4 hours. Based on echocardiography,13(14%) cases had mild, 38 (41%) cases moderate and 41(45%) cases severe PPHN. Mean duration of sildenafil therapy was 11.9±7.1 days. Improved from PPHN were 83 (90%) cases. Mortality was 10% (9). Conclusion: In this study it was found that the incidence of PPHN is 29% among the suspected newborns. Sildenafil is successfull in improving the oxygenation of PPHN and to decrease the mortality of neonates. DS (Child) H J 2019; 35(2) : 100-104
